Lets compare vitamin content per 5 ounces of Garlic Powder vs Curry Powder:
- 5 ounces of Garlic Powder have 2.5 times more Vitamin B1 and 15.8 times more Vitamin B6 than Curry Powder.
- While 5 oz of Curry Powder Spice contain 1.4 times more Vitamin B2, 4.1 times more Vitamin B3, 1.4 times more Vitamin B5, 37.7 times more Vitamin E and 249.5 times more Vitamin K than Garlic Powder Spices.
- Both Garlic Powder and Curry Powder provide similar amounts of Vitamin B9 per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Garlic Powder have insufficient amounts of Vitamin K
- Both Garlic Powder Spices as well as Curry Powder Spice have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in C and Vitamin D in five ounces.
Comparing minerals per 5 ounces for Garlic Powder vs Curry Powder:
- 5 oz of Curry Powder Spice contain 6.6 times more Calcium, 2.3 times more Copper, 3.4 times more Iron, 3.3 times more Magnesium, 8.5 times more Manganese, 1.7 times more Selenium and 1.6 times more Zinc than Garlic Powder Spices.
- Both Garlic Powder and Curry Powder contain similar levels of Phosphorus, Potassium and Sodium per five 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 5 ounces:
- 5 ounces of Garlic Powder have 1.3 times more Carbohydrate than Curry Powder.
- While 5 oz of Curry Powder Spice contain 19.2 times more Fat, 6.6 times more Saturated Fat, 22.3 times more Omega 3, 19.5 times more Omega 6 and 5.9 times more Fiber than Garlic Powder Spices.
- Both Garlic Powder and Curry Powder offer comparable quantities of Energy, Sugars and Protein per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Garlic Powder prov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 and Omega 6
